Posted: Thu Apr 05, 2018 11:35 am
by langhaarrocker
Maybe your hdd is broken. If you have a system recovery cd then you might try: open the D3200, disconnect the hdd, start with the recovery cd. It should complain that it can't find a hdd. But afterwards it should boot to the normal screen.
If that works you'll have to find a new hdd. You probably can get a used one from ebay for something like 10 bucks. Brand, size doesn't matter, only make sure it has the right interface (the outdated IDE PATA, not SATA!) and that it is NOT a SSD.
